Week 16 Browns @ Bengals - Recap
Posted by: charliepage at Dec 23, 2007 - 3:27 pm

What a win and disappointing game by the Bengals! They pulled out a win 19-14, stopping Cleveland with 1 second to go and 29 yards away from beating us.

So what happened today? It was a close, 6-0 game with a few minutes left until half-time when Derrick Anderson throws a bad INT, shortly after a TD for the Bengals. Browns next offensive play, another bad INT, a TD for the Bengals shortly after that half-time, 19-0 at half-time. Remember that, I will bold it, Bengals 19-0 at half-time.

The game isn't over, but if your defense can do decently, offense maybe even get a TD or a few FG's, you have the game. But I guess that would be too easy. Instead the Bengals preceded to throw the ball instead of run with Watson, who had over 90 yards at half-time.

Carson was bad all game, he had a few passes but he is on some funk and I don't know why or how he can get out of it. Week after week, Palmer and CJ have been TOTALLY out of sync and it continued this game. The offense had 1 first down in the 2nd half, up to their last drive where they fumbled it inside the 30, a FG would of made it an 8 point game with a few minutes to go.

It's been the case nearly the whole season. Marvin Lewis and the other coaches have been unable to get this team together. Today, the defense did good ("okay" in the 2nd half) and the offense did bad. When one aspect of the team does good, 1 or more parts will all of a sudden be unable to do anything.

I was going to Call for Marvin Lewis to be fired if the Bengals lost today, if they had lost after being up 19-0 at half-time and lost against the (will be) 1-14 Dolphins, of course they somehow won instead. But it doesn't change the fact the coaching needs an overhaul and Marvin Lewis needs to step up, because he hasn't.

Hopefully the Bengals can shake off this near-loss and win out against the Dolphins, save some face.
